Any remedies besides changing the ports out? by Due_Purchase_1240 in ram_trucks

[–]TC_Indy_Fan 0 points1 point  (0 children)

If you had a bad cable in the past and it would connect/disconnect a lot it could be a remnant of that.

Either way, try the Uconnect reset maybe? Under the main uconnect screen, go to settings, find a reset option and select restore to factory defaults. Personal data gets replaced though.

Other threads talked about disconnecting the battery or having the dealership do a software upgrade, hopefully its easier then that.
